Detailed Comparison

MetricHealth and safety managers and officersHousing officersDifference
Median Annual£45,287£32,973+£12,314
Mean Annual£47,327£33,223+£14,104
Monthly£3,774£2,748+£1,026
Weekly£871£634+£237
Hourly£21.77£15.85+£5.92

Salary Range Comparison

PercentileHealth and safety managers and officersHousing officers
10th (Entry)£27,034£20,324
25th£35,086£27,269
50th (Median)£45,287£32,973
75th£57,095£39,203
